The limit switches are suitable for use in safety-instrumented
systems up to SIL 2 (single channel) and SIL 3 (redundant con-
figuration) according to IEC 61508. For further details, see
section 3.3.

PTO (power to open): responds when the valve moves through
the switching contact towards the lower end position (P7)
PTC (power to close): responds when the valve moves through
the switching contact towards the upper end position (P8)
PTO (power to open): responds when the valve moves through
the switching contact towards the upper end position (P8)
PTC (power to close): responds when the valve moves through
the switching contact towards the lower end position (P7)
Signal for wire breakage according to DIN EN 60947-5-6
Responds when the valve reaches the PST target range*
* PST target range =
'PST step end' (P14) ± ½ 'PST tolerance band' (P15)
